Giannis Antetokounmpo out for remainder of G1 vs Heat

Photo: Peter Baba

The Milwaukee Bucks will look to continue fighting without their top player Giannis Antetokounmpo.

Sources told The Athletic’s Shams Charania that Antetokounmpo won’t be able to return in their first-round opener against the Miami Heat because of a lower back contusion. 

The superstar was shaken up after falling awkwardly in the Kevin Love charge stance with less than five minutes left in the first frame. He went to the locker room but proceeded to play and logged six points and three boards in 11 minutes.

The Bucks are dipped in deep water heading to the second half, down by 14 against the Heat, 66-52. Jimmy Butler has been tearing up with 24 first-half points, shooting 11-of-17 from the field.

With Giannis out, Bobby Portis (15), Khris Middleton (14), and Jrue Holiday (7) are leading Milwaukee so far in points, but they have a challenging task of overcoming Miami’s double-digit deficit this Game 1.
